Cooking is my Passion III Here's another recipe with my own version; I am not giving amount and quantity of every ingredients since my cooking depends upon the number of people who's going to eat and sometimes depend on the availability of ingredients. What i am doing is I am just sharing the process of how to cook every recipe that I know. So here it goes guy's; Adobong Pusit Ingredients: Pusit (Squid) Onion, Garlic and Ginger Salt and Ajinomoto seasoning Black pepper Green chilli pepper Soy sauce Vinegar and Cooking Oil So, let's start...💪💪💪 Procedure: Cleaning of the squid or pusit, removed its backbone, black ink and its teeth. For me i am cutting it in the middle to exposed its belly and clean it thoroughly. Prepare and cut all the condements needed, depend on your desired chop. The garlic, ginger and onion. While cutting those ingredients pre-heat the cooking since we are going to saute every ingredients. Then lets do the cooking, when the cooking pan is hot, put a small amount of cooking oil, when the oil is hot put the ginger, garlic and onion. Add the squid and let it cook. The squid itself produce water so no need to add water, put a desired amount of soy sauce. Let it simmer, then add a little amount of vinegar. Add the green chilli pepper and black peppere. And boil for 3 to 5 minutes. Add some salt or ajinomoto seasoning depend on your taste. And here it goes...😋😋😋 Serve while it hot!! ITADAKIMASU...🙏🙏🙏

Cooking is my Passion II Here's another menu that I learned during this pandemic; Chicken Buffalo Wings “My Own Version” Ingredients: (Depends on the volume you are going to cook and for how many persons) Chicken Wings Chilli Hot Sauce Banana Ketchup Butter Egg Flour Oil Garlic Black Pepper (crushed) Salt and Ajinomoto seasoning Let’s Start!!💪💪💪 Procedure: 1. Prepare all the needed ingredients, chop garlic until it is finely minced and then set aside. Wash the chicken wings. 2. On a separate bowl, prepare a beaten egg, add a pinched of crushed black pepper and mixed it well. On the other separate bowl prepare the flour mixture, add a little bit of salt and a pinched of crushed black pepper. Mixed it well. While preparing the ingredients; Pre-heat the cooking pan with oil. We are going to cook in the process of deep frying. 3. Put the chicken wings on the beaten egg to moisten the meat and then roll it in the flour mixture. Make sure that the meat was evenly coated. Repeat the process on all the meat. 4. Once the cooking oil is hot, deep fry the chicken wings until it turns to golden brown. Repeat the process on all the meat. Set aside the cooked chicken wings for about 5 minutes; after 5mins pre-heat it again on the cooking pan to meet the desired crispiness of the chickens wings and then set aside. 5. On the other cooking pan, sauté the finely minced garlic on a little amount of cooking oil until it turns to golden brown. Then add the butter, you can use butter depends on your desired amount. Add the chilli hot sauce depends on your desired amount of spiciness and ketchup on the pan, put a pinched amount of black pepper and mixed it well. Adding salt and ajinomoto seasoning depends on your taste. Let it simmer until the sauce thickens. Can cook this regular without a hot sauce for those who do not want spicy food. 6. And lastly put the cooked chicken wings on the sauce and mixed it well, so that the mixtures are properly distributed. And that’s it… Enjoy!!!😋😋😋 ITADAKIMASU 🙏🙏🙏

Cooking is my Passion During this Covid Pandemic, since were stay-in in the property were we worked with. It brought out my passion in cooking and I also learned from my collegues some menu. So i'd like to share my own version in cooking.. How to cook "GINATAANG TULINGAN" Ingredients: Garlic Onion Ginger Fish Tulingan (from Baranggay) Coconut Milk Black pepper Green chilli Vinegar Salt Ajinomoto seasoning. Procedure: 1. Prepare all the ingredients, cut every ingredients according to your desire, garlic, onion and ginger. Clean the fish, removed its gills and intestines. 2. Put all the condements in a cooking pan including the fish "tulingan" and add a little bit salt to taste. 3. Put vinegar that will serve as broth while we boil the fish for about 10-15mins until the broth lessen or a little bit dry. 4. Pour the cocunot milk, add the green chilli and black pepper. Cook it until cocunot milk thickens. You can add ajinomoto seasoning for you to taste. 5. When the the cocunot milk meet the desire textures then it is ready to serve. You can add on this dish some vegetables, like eggplant and pechay leaves or bok choy for other term. Itadakimasu...🙏🙏🙏

CHILDHOOD I'd like to share my experience during my chilhood days. I am the 3rd child among four siblings, we are raised from poor family. My mother was the bread winner of a family, working as a dressmaker in our home. I can describe our situation as " isang kahig maraming tuka". We are lack in so many things, we do not have electricity, appliances etc. At night we use lamp with petroleum. For cooking we use wood, we do not own source of water so we need to fetch from our neighborhood. As a child watching television from your neighborhood from their window or doors, standing position, one thing that will make you sad is that there are times that while you are watching they will shut the doors and window and that hurts a lot. I still remember it, and i still feel the hurt during that time. I am a very proud daugther of my parents specially my mom, because eventhough we are raised from a poor family they succeeded in raising us. They struggle so hard, they send us to school until college from their only source of income being a dressmaker. When i was in high school and college, my sister and I always helped our mother to finish the dress, uniforms and other she is sewing. We do the eyelets and put botton, lilip stitch/tahing kamay on the finished products. We also do the home chores like cooking, washing clothes and cleaning the house. I am very happy and contented with my childhood That experience was a very big help for who i am today, eventhough i gives me a good foundation and experience i would never wished that it will happen again the my child. That is why right now I am working so hard, so that she will never experienced the bad situation that we i suffered from my childhood. In comaparison to the generation today i can say that my generation was still the best, 90's. Every parents never wished to experience what they suffer from their childhood and i agree with it. I am doing my best to give comfort to my child, provide her need and preparing for her future.
